The Earth has a force that pulls thing toward itself. We call this force gravity. This is something we live with all the time, and we take it for granted and hardly ever think about it . But it is a most important factor in rocket operation and must overcome if we are to get anywhere in space, or off the ground at all.
Take the throwing of a ball as an example. The harder the ball is thrown, the faster and higher it will go. What is the secret Its speed. If we could throw the ball hard enough it would go up and up forever and never come down. The speed at which it would have to be thrown do this is known as escape speed. Of course, we cannot throw a ball hard enough because the speed required to escape completely from the Earth's gravity is seven miles per second, or over twenty-five thousand miles per hour.
